Singer, songwriter and pianist - Maggie McClure - has performed more than 500 shows at various festivals, universities, and music venues across the United States (350+ in the past 3 years). Recently, her original song “Good Morning & Goodnight” was chosen to be featured during the opening credits of motion picture Cowgirls N’ Angels, starring Bailee Madison (Wizards of Waverly Place, Just Go With It), Jackson Rathbone (Twilight), and James Cromwell (Babe, Secretariat, The Artist). The family film is now playing in select theaters across the U.S. as of May 25th, 2012 and comes out on Blu-Ray/DVD October 2nd, 2012 via 20th Century FOX Home Entertainment / Walmart.

Fans relate Maggie's sound mostly to artists such as Michelle Branch, Norah Jones, and Sarah McLachlan. Maggie's original song, "The Girl You Want To Be", was featured on MTV's The Real World: St. Thomas in August 2012, as she released the new music video for the song. Many more of her songs can be heard on MTV's Worst. Prom. Ever., The Hills and The City, as well as CBS's hit soap opera, The Young and the Restless. Maggie also recently landed a Main Stage Showcase at NACA Nationals in Boston and a Main Stage Showcase at MUSEXPO in Hollywood.

Maggie's sincere presentation of original songs coupled with her creative interpretations of select cover songs gives audiences of all ages an enjoyable, unique live-performance experience. Maggie's latest project, Good Morning & Good Night, was released in September 2010 as she also launched her 2010/2011 College Tour opening for Sara Bareilles.

Maggie was recently invited to sing the National Anthem at the first NBA playoff game in Oklahoma history between the LA Lakers and OKC Thunder with more than 18,000 people in attendance.

Including all new, original tracks, Good Morning & Good Night was produced in Nashville by Stephen Gause (Dave Barnes, Nathan Angelo, Steve Means and Micah Dalton). Prior to the new project, Maggie released a self-titled album in 2007, which was produced by Will Hunt (Ryan Cabrera, Amy Lee of Evanescence, Nick Lachey and Bethany Dillon). Shortly after the album's release, Japanese indie label – Spinning – took interest and distributed the album nationwide in Japan in February 2009. The release attracted not only thousands of fans in Japan, but also in Germany, China, Switzerland, and everywhere in between.
